2 prefs = ["gfx.font_loader.delay=0"]
4 "../../reftests/backgrounds/blue-32x32.png",
5 "../../reftests/backgrounds/fuchsia-32x32.png",
6 "file_BrokenImageReference.png",
8 "file_IconTestServer.sjs",
9 "file_LoadingImageReference.png",
12 "file_SlowTallImage.sjs",
14 "!/gfx/layers/apz/test/mochitest/apz_test_utils.js",
17 ["test_bug240933.html"]
19 ["test_bug263683.html"]
21 ["test_bug288789.html"]
23 ["test_bug290397.html"]
25 ["test_bug323656.html"]
27 ["test_bug344830.html"]
28 support-files = ["bug344830_testembed.svg"]
30 ["test_bug348681.html"]
32 ["test_bug382429.html"]
34 ["test_bug384527.html"]
36 ["test_bug385751.html"]
38 ["test_bug389630.html"]
40 ["test_bug391747.html"]
42 ["test_bug392746.html"]
44 ["test_bug392923.html"]
46 ["test_bug394173.html"]
48 ["test_bug394239.html"]
50 ["test_bug402380.html"]
52 ["test_bug404872.html"]
54 ["test_bug405178.html"]
56 ["test_bug416168.html"]
58 ["test_bug421436.html"]
60 ["test_bug421839-1.html"]
61 skip-if = ["true"] # Disabled for calling finish twice
63 ["test_bug421839-2.html"]
64 support-files = ["bug421839-2-page.html"]
66 ["test_bug424627.html"]
68 ["test_bug438840.html"]
70 ["test_bug448860.html"]
72 ["test_bug448987.html"]
74 "file_bug448987.html",
75 "file_bug448987_ref.html",
76 "file_bug448987_notref.html",
79 ["test_bug449653.html"]
81 "file_bug449653_1.html",
82 "file_bug449653_1_ref.html",
85 ["test_bug460532.html"]
87 ["test_bug468167.html"]
89 ["test_bug470212.html"]
91 ["test_bug488417.html"]
93 ["test_bug496275.html"]
95 ["test_bug503813.html"]
97 ["test_bug507902.html"]
98 skip-if = ["true"] # Bug 510001
100 ["test_bug522632.html"]
102 ["test_bug524925.html"]
104 ["test_bug579767.html"]
106 "file_bug579767_1.html",
107 "file_bug579767_2.html",
109 skip-if = ["os == 'android'"]
111 ["test_bug589621.html"]
113 ["test_bug589623.html"]
115 ["test_bug597333.html"]
117 ["test_bug633762.html"]
118 support-files = ["bug633762_iframe.html"]
120 ["test_bug666225.html"]
122 ["test_bug719503.html"]
124 ["test_bug719515.html"]
126 ["test_bug719518.html"]
128 ["test_bug719523.html"]
130 ["test_bug735641.html"]
132 ["test_bug748961.html"]
134 ["test_bug756984.html"]
135 fail-if = ["os == 'linux' && os_version == '18.04'"] # Bug 1600208 permafail on ubuntu1804
137 ["test_bug784410.html"]
139 ["test_bug785324.html"]
141 ["test_bug791616.html"]
143 ["test_bug831780.html"]
145 ["test_bug841361.html"]
147 ["test_bug904810.html"]
149 ["test_bug938772.html"]
151 ["test_bug970363.html"]
153 ["test_bug1062406.html"]
155 ["test_bug1174521.html"]
157 ["test_bug1198135.html"]
159 ["test_bug1307853.html"]
160 support-files = ["file_bug1307853.html"]
162 ["test_bug1408607.html"]
164 ["test_bug1499961.html"]
166 ["test_bug1566783.html"]
167 support-files = ["file_bug1566783.html"]
168 skip-if = ["!debug"] # Bug 1838577
170 ["test_bug1623764.html"]
172 ["test_bug1642588.html"]
174 ["test_bug1644511.html"]
176 ["test_bug1655135.html"]
178 ["test_bug1756831.html"]
180 ["test_bug1803209.html"]
182 ["test_crash_on_mouse_move.html"]
184 ["test_dynamic_reflow_root_disallowal.html"]
186 ["test_flex_interrupt.html"]
188 ["test_frame_visibility_in_iframe.html"]
190 "frame_visibility_in_iframe.html",
191 "frame_visibility_in_iframe_child.html",
198 ["test_grid_track_sizing_algo_001.html"]
200 ["test_grid_track_sizing_algo_002.html"]
202 ["test_image_selection.html"]
204 ["test_image_selection_2.html"]
206 ["test_image_selection_3.html"]
208 ["test_image_selection_in_contenteditable.html"]
210 ["test_intrinsic_size_on_loading.html"]
212 ["test_key_enter_open_second_summary.html"]
214 ["test_key_enter_prevent_default.html"]
216 ["test_key_enter_single_summary.html"]
218 ["test_key_space_single_summary.html"]
220 ["test_movement_by_characters.html"]
222 ["test_movement_by_words.html"]
223 # Disable the caret movement by word test on Linux because the shortcut keys
224 # are defined in system level. So, it depends on the environment.
225 skip-if = ["os == 'linux' && os_version == '18.04'"]
227 ["test_overflow_event.html"]
229 ["test_overlay_scrollbar_position.html"]
231 ["test_page_scroll_with_fixed_pos.html"]
232 support-files = ["page_scroll_with_fixed_pos_window.html"]
234 ["test_reframe_for_lazy_load_image.html"]
235 support-files = ["file_reframe_for_lazy_load_image.html"]
237 ["test_scroll_animation_restore.html"]
239 ["test_scroll_behavior.html"]
240 skip-if = ["os == 'android'"]
242 ["test_scroll_on_display_contents.html"]
243 support-files = ["!/gfx/layers/apz/test/mochitest/apz_test_native_event_utils.js"]
246 "display == 'wayland' && os_version == '22.04'", # Bug 1857078
249 ["test_scroll_position_iframe.html"]
251 ["test_scroll_position_restore.html"]
252 support-files = ["file_scroll_position_restore.html"]
253 skip-if = ["display == 'wayland' && os_version == '22.04'"] # Bug 1857246
255 ["test_scroll_position_restore_after_stop.html"]
256 skip-if = ["os == 'android'"]
258 ["test_scroll_position_restore_no_bfcache.html"]
260 "file_scroll_position_restore_no_bfcache.html",
261 "slow-stylesheet.sjs",
264 ["test_scrollframe_abspos_interrupt.html"]
266 ["test_selection_changes_with_middle_mouse_button.html"]
268 ["test_selection_doubleclick.html"]
270 ["test_selection_expanding.html"]
272 ["test_selection_multiclick_drag.html"]
274 ["test_selection_preventDefault.html"]
276 ["test_selection_splitText-normalize.html"]
278 ["test_selection_touchevents.html"]
280 ["test_selection_tripleclick.html"]
282 ["test_taintedfilters.html"]
284 "file_taintedfilters_feDisplacementMap-tainted-1.svg",
285 "file_taintedfilters_feDisplacementMap-tainted-2.svg",
286 "file_taintedfilters_feDisplacementMap-tainted-3.svg",
287 "file_taintedfilters_feDisplacementMap-tainted-ref.svg",
288 "file_taintedfilters_feDisplacementMap-untainted-ref.svg",
289 "file_taintedfilters_feDisplacementMap-untainted-1.svg",
290 "file_taintedfilters_feDisplacementMap-untainted-2.svg",
291 "file_taintedfilters_red-flood-for-feImage-cors.svg",
292 "file_taintedfilters_red-flood-for-feImage-cors.svg^headers^",
293 "file_taintedfilters_red-flood-for-feImage.svg",